PAGCOR pledges P120 million to OVP programs
MANILA, Philippines — The Philippine Amusement and Gaming Corp. (PAGCOR) has pledged P120 million to socio-civic programs of the Office of the Vice President (OVP).
PAGCOR chairman Alejandro Tengco signed yesterday a memorandum of agreement with OVP chief of staff Zuleika Lopez. Vice President Sara Duterte was present at the signing of the agreement.
The OVP has enjoyed a 222 percent increase or P2.3 billion in its 2023 budget, compared to the 2022 budget of P702 million of its predecessor, former vice president Leni Robredo.
